### Eng sync — alert dedup

Quenchpipe deduplicator shipped to staging. Collapses duplicate pages within a 5-minute window keyed on service + signature; reduced page volume ~60% in the Bramford cluster test. Known gap: flapping alerts still slip through when the signature mutates. Fix planned next sprint. Decision: hold prod rollout until the flapping case is handled and runbook is updated. Escalations during the staging bake go to the deduplicator's owner, whose name follows below.

signatory, yahog-badug: Quenix Ulaael

## Break-Glass Access: Cartwheel Checkout Load Tests

During quarterly load testing of the Cartwheel checkout flow, the synthetic-traffic account may lock itself out if the rate limiter trips mid-run. Standard recovery requires two approvals from the Payments Guild, which is too slow when a test window is booked. For that case only, break-glass access is permitted. Log the use in the test ledger and rotate credentials within 24 hours. To unlock the synthetic account, enter the recovery passphrase below.

vault phrase of yaguf-hahaf = druath-holix

## TKT-4471: Fuel report connection failures

The weekly fleet fuel-usage report for Haulstone has failed three runs in a row with connection timeouts. The reporting worker retries five times, then gives up, so the ops dashboard shows stale numbers. Network checks look clean; suspicion is the pooler is handing out dead connections after the Sunday failover. To reproduce, run the report job manually against the reporting replica using the connection string below.

primary connection of hadug-baweg = cockroachdb://praax_svc:5mJRvTW4BD2hGN@db-e95c.tolvaqdyn.corp:5432/eliok

Quarterly Planning Note — Closure of the Dellbrook Office

Quick update for the board: we're winding down the Dellbrook satellite office by end of quarter. Only six staff are affected; all have been offered remote roles or relocation to Fenholt. Savings land around the figure flagged in March. The confidential planning note follows below.

board note of bajop-yajef: Only 34 of the 148 pilot accounts renewed Casox, so a churn review is set for November 23. Praionek Systems is in early talks to buy Oliathix Logistics for about $8.7 million.